Operation
Loading Discs
1
Press OPEN/CLOSE on the front of the player to open disc
tray.
2
Load your chosen disc in the tray, label side up.
3
Press OPEN/CLOSE again, to close the tray.
➜ READ appears in the status window and on the player
display, and playback starts automatically.
Note:
– If 'Child Lock' is set to ON and the disc inserted is not
authorised, the 4-digit code must be entered and/or the disc
must be authorised (see 'Access Control').
Playing a DVD Video and Video
CD disc
Playing a disc
¶ After inserting the disc
and closing the tray, playback starts
automatically and the status window of the player display
shows the type of disc loaded, as well as disc's information
and playing time.
¶ The disc may invite you to select an item from a menu. If
the selections are numbered, press the appropriate
numerical key; if not, use the 3/4, 1/2 keys to highlight
your selection, then press OK.
¶ The currently playing title and chapter number are
displayed.
¶ Playback may stop at the end of the Title, and then may
return to the DVD menu. To go on to the next title, press
B.
¶ To stop playback, press 9.
➜ The default screen will appear, giving information about
the current status.
¶ You can resume playback from the point at which you
stopped playback. Press B; when you see the Resume icon
. on the screen, press B again.
➜ The RESUME feature applies not only to the disc in the
player, but also to the last four discs you have played. Simply
reload the disc and press RESUME on the remote
control. Or, press B when you see the Resume icon . on
the screen, then press B again.
Note:
– DVDs may have a region code. Your player will not play
discs that have a region code different from the region code of
your player.

Slow Motion
¶ Select
(SLOW MOTION) in the menu bar.
¶ Use the 4 keys to enter the SLOW MOTION menu.
➜ Playback will pause.
¶ Use the cursor keys 1 2 to select the required speed: -1, -
1/2, -1/4 or -1/8 (backward), or +1/8, +1/4, +1/2 or +1
(forward).
¶ Select 1 to play the disc at normal speed again.
¶ If ; is pressed, the speed will be set to zero (PAUSE).
¶ To exit slow motion mode, press B and 3.
Still Picture and Frame-by-frame playback
¶ Select
(STEP) in the menu bar.
¶ Use the 4 key to enter the step by step
menu.
➜ Playback will pause.
¶ Use the cursor keys 1 2 to select the previous or next
picture frame.
¶ To exit step by step playback, press B or 3.
You can also step forward by pressing ; repeatedly on the
remote control.
Scan
Scanning plays the first 10 seconds of each
chapter/track on the disc.
¶ Press SCAN.
¶ To continue playback at your chosen
chapter/track, press SCAN again or press B.
Search
¶ Select
(FAST MOTION) in the menu
bar.
¶ Use the 4 keys to enter the FAST
MOTION menu.
¶ Use the 1 2 keys to select the required speed: -32, -8 or -4
(backward), or +4, +8, +32 (forward).
¶ Select 1 to play the disc at normal speed again.
¶ To exit FAST MOTION mode, press B or 3.
To search forward or backward through different speeds,
you can also hold down S or T.
